Appointments

To make or cancel an appointment please telephone us on 01423 867433 between 8.00am to 6.00pm or use the link below to access our appointments online 24 hours a day.

Login to SystmOnline.

Don't have online access? Read more information about online services..

If you would like to be sent a reminder of your appointment by text message, please make sure you have given us your up to date mobile number

We offer morning and afternoon appointments Monday to Friday.

We also offer appointments with a doctor or Healthcare Assistant on Wednesday evenings.

Please book well in advance for routine appointments. If you are unable to keep your appointment, please call and let us know or cancel your appointment online as soon as possible as appointments are in great demand and someone else can make use of it.

Dr Sanderson is available on Monday, Tuesday and Thursday.

Dr Travis is available on Monday, Tuesday and Thursday
Dr McCready is available on Tuesday, Wednesday and Friday.

Dr Rachel Featherstone is available on Tuesday, Wednesday and Friday
Dr Storie is available on Monday, Thursday and Friday.

Extended Opening Hours

We offer doctor and Healthcare Assistant appointments on Wednesday evenings

Extended access to primary care

As well as the practice opening on a Wednesday evening, there are other appointments available to our patients on evening and weekends at different locations.

The Extended Access Service is an extension of your usual primary care practice. It is not a walk-in service – you need to make an appointment.

The Extended Access Service is located at at Beech House Surgery in Knaresborough, Priority House, 5 Grove Park Court, Harrogate, HG1 4DP and Ripon Hospital. You can get appointments between 4.00pm and 8.00pm weekdays and on Saturday and Sunday mornings.

Home Visits

Home visits are at the discretion of the doctor. If at all possible, patients should come to the surgery where we have the full range of facilities available. We can see four patients in the surgery in the time that one average home visit takes. Home visits are for patients who are too ill to attend surgery. If you feel that a home visit is necessary, please telephone the surgery before 10.30am and give the receptionist an indication of the problem.
